Decision Resources: U.S. tops for melanoma drug market

By Mass High Tech staff

Decision Resources Inc., a Waltham-based research and advisory firm focusing on pharmaceutical and health-care industry insight and analysis, has filed a report called Malignant Melanoma (Stage IV): Emerging Therapies Must Increase Overall Survival over Dacarbazine to Attain High Patient Share.

The firm has determined that, should a drug treatment to extend overall survival for Stage 4 malignant melanoma be developed to surpass the efficacy of current chemotherapy drug Dacarbazine, the U.S. would hold a greater market share than Europe. The conclusion was developed from surveys conducted of both U.S. and European oncologists, with the U.S. pulling in 60 percent patient share and Europe taking 40 percent share of patients.

The company, as a result, has indicated that ipilimumab, from Bristol-Myers Squibb Co. and Medarex Inc., would receive the Decision Resources clinical gold standard from 2012 to 2017 for its overall survivability level. When used in combination with Dacarbazine, the drug treatment can nearly double the survival rate.

Decision Resources also owns research firms HealthLeaders-InterStudy, focused on the managed care industry, and Millennium Research Group, which provides market intelligence on the medical device industry.
